What is Barbie Botox

Barbie Botox, also known as ‘Traptox’, is a cosmetic treatment in which botulinum toxin is injected into the trapezius muscles of the shoulders and neck. Originally, this procedure was primarily used to help relieve medical concerns such as headaches, muscle tension and trapezius-related discomfort. Today, it is also chosen for its aesthetic effects, including a more refined and elongated neck appearance.

How does the ‘Barbie Botox’ or ‘Traptox’ treatment relieve pain?

The primary aim of Traptox is to help reduce muscle tension in the trapezius muscles. These muscles are located at the back of the neck and shoulders and can become overactive due to stress or posture. By relaxing these muscles, the treatment may help to ease discomfort and improve overall muscle balance.

What are the results of the Barbie Botox treatment?

The treatment may help reduce ongoing tension or discomfort in the neck and shoulders, which is one of the main reasons individuals consider this procedure. By relaxing the trapezius muscles, it may contribute to improved posture and a reduction in muscle tightness. In addition to these functional effects, aesthetic changes may also occur, such as the appearance of a longer neck and narrower shoulders. This can create a more streamlined and refined silhouette. As with any cosmetic treatment, outcomes vary between individuals and it is important to consider both potential benefits and risks.

How long do the results last?

The effects of Barbie Botox typically begin to develop within a few days to two weeks and usually last between three and six months, depending on individual factors and the amount of product used. As the effects gradually wear off, the trapezius muscles return to their usual function and the neck and shoulders will slowly regain their previous appearance.

To maintain the desired effect, repeat treatments are often required. The frequency of maintenance treatments varies between individuals and should be discussed with a qualified medical professional.

Risks and side effects of the Barbie Botox treatment

As with any injectable treatment, Barbie Botox carries potential risks and side effects. Achieving a more pronounced aesthetic effect may require higher doses, which can increase the likelihood of side effects. In some cases, botulinum toxin may affect surrounding muscles, potentially leading to temporary muscle weakness. This can result in compensatory strain in other areas.

For this reason, treatment should always be carried out by a qualified and appropriately registered medical professional, such as a GMC-registered doctor, NMC-registered nurse or GDC-registered dentist, with experience in facial and muscular anatomy.

How Barbie Botox works

The procedure involves injecting a carefully measured amount of botulinum toxin, typically between 20 and 50 units per side, depending on individual needs and treatment goals. The injections are placed at specific points within the trapezius muscle to help reduce muscle activity. This may contribute to decreased tension and a more relaxed muscle profile.

Recovery from Barbie Botox

The Traptox procedure typically takes less than an hour, and side effects are usually mild. After treatment, you may experience slight swelling, redness or tenderness at the injection sites, which generally settles within a short time. Recovery time is minimal, and most people are able to return to their normal daily activities shortly after treatment. It is advisable to follow the aftercare guidance provided by your practitioner.
